UNDERGRADUATE
HONORARY DEGREE
RECIPIENTS
Patricia Murphy, RSM, MA, and
JoAnn Persch, RSM, MA, were
recognized as the Undergraduate
Honorary Degree Recipients for
their commitment to the spirit of
the Sisters of Mercy and positive
impact on local and global
communities.

TENDER COURAGE AWARD
Suzanne Kolesar, '03, MS
'11, of the Registrar’s Office
was honored with the Tender
Courage Award, which is
given to a member of the
GMercyU Community whose
accomplishments exemplify the
Mercy mission.
LINDBACK DISTINGUISHED
TEACHING AWARD
William Galvin, MSEd, RRT,
CPFT, AE-C, FAARC received
the Lindback Distinguished
Teaching Award, given to faculty
members who demonstrate
extraordinary devotion to their
students and profession.
UNDERGRADUATE
COMMENCEMENT SPEAKER
Judge Renée Cardwell Hughes,
JD (Ret.) served as the 2019
Undergraduate Commencement
Speaker. She is the CEO of The
Hughes Group, which advises
on strategic planning, crisis
management, and leadership
development.
UNDERGRADUATE STUDENT
SPEAKER
Amber O’Toole '19 was selected
as the 2019 Undergraduate
Student Speaker and delivered
a touching speech about
family and perseverance. She
graduated with her Bachelor of
Science in Nursing and looks
forward to pursuing her passion
for helping others.
